About This Novel
The background of "The Thibault Family" is at the end of the 19th century and the beginning of the 20th century, and the content spans the First and Second World Wars. Through the depiction of two families with different beliefs, it shows the conflict between two generations, reflects the basic conditions of French society during the First World War, exposes the various tragedies caused by the war, and praises anti-war heroes like Jacques. The tragedies of the characters in the work are closely connected with history. The personal tragedies of the characters profoundly remind people of the conflicts of the time and many basic issues in social life. This anti-war novel had particularly important practical significance between the two world wars, making this masterpiece of great cognitive value.
